The Term Sheet summarizes the principal terms of the Series A Preferred Stock Financing of a Company, in consideration of the time and expense devoted, and to be devoted, by the Investors with respect to the investment. Term Sheets include detailed provisions describing the terms of the preferred stock being issued to investors. Some terms are more serious than others. The Term Sheet is not a commitment to invest, and is conditioned on the completion of the conditions to closing set forth. Los Angeles California Term Sheet — Series A Preferred Stock Financing of a Company refers to a legal document outlining the terms and conditions of financing a company through the issuance of Series A Preferred Stock in Los Angeles, California. This type of financing is commonly used by startups and early-stage companies to raise capital for growth and expansion. The Los Angeles California Term Sheet — Series A Preferred Stock Financing typically includes key provisions such as: 1. Valuation: The term sheet specifies the pre-money valuation of the company, which determines the percentage of ownership that the investors will receive in exchange for their investment. 2. Investment Amount: The term sheet identifies the amount of funding the investors are willing to provide in the form of Series A Preferred Stock. 3. Liquidation Preference: This provision outlines the order in which investors will receive their investment back in the event of a liquidation or acquisition. It ensures that the preferred stockholders are paid out first before common stockholders. 4. Dividend Rights: The term sheet may include provisions regarding whether the preferred stockholders are entitled to receive dividends and at what rate. 5. Conversion Rights: Series A Preferred Stockholders typically have the option to convert their shares into common stock in certain circumstances, such as an initial public offering (IPO) or a subsequent financing round. 6. Anti-Dilution Protection: This provision protects investors from future dilution by adjusting the conversion price of their preferred shares in case the company issues new shares at a lower price. 7. Voting Rights: The term sheet may outline the voting rights of the preferred stockholders, specifying matters requiring their approval and any board representation. Different types of Los Angeles California Term Sheet — Series A Preferred Stock Financing of a Company may vary based on specific terms negotiated between the company and investors. Some possible variations include: 1. Participating Preferred Stock: This type of preferred stock allows investors to participate in the company's profits beyond the liquidation preference, further increasing their potential return. 2. Non-participating Preferred Stock: In contrast to participating preferred stock, non-participating preferred stockholders receive their liquidation preference amount and no additional profits. 3. Convertible Preferred Stock: This type of preferred stock can be converted into common stock at a predetermined conversion ratio, allowing investors to potentially benefit from future increases in the company's value. 4. Cumulative Preferred Stock: If the company fails to pay dividends in a given period, cumulative preferred stockholders have the right to accumulate and receive the unpaid dividends in future periods.
